Sobes.tech
Назад к вопросам
Middle
5

Оцени время downtime при switchover мастера в PostgreSQL.

Компании, где спрашивали
умеко

Ответ от нейросети

sobes.tech AI

Время downtime при switchover мастера в PostgreSQL зависит от нескольких факторов:

  • Способ реализации switchover (ручной или автоматический через инструменты типа Patroni, repmgr).
  • Объём данных и скорость репликации.
  • Нагрузка на систему и задержки сети.

Обычно switchover — это контролируемое переключение роли мастера и реплики без потери данных, поэтому downtime минимален и может составлять от нескольких сотен миллисекунд до нескольких секунд.

Например, при использовании Patroni:

  • Процесс switchover занимает около 1-3 секунд.
  • Клиенты могут испытывать кратковременную потерю соединения, но после переключения подключаются к новому мастеру.

Если switchover выполняется вручную, downtime может быть больше из-за необходимости остановки и запуска служб.

В целом, при правильной настройке и использовании современных инструментов downtime при switchover в PostgreSQL минимален и подходит для систем с высокими требованиями к доступности.